Obituary for Sammie Washington III

Sammie  Washington III
Sammie Washington III was born to Sammie Washington, Jr. and Sharon Elaine Washington on May 12, 1974, in Saint Augustine, Florida. Sammie relocated to Jacksonville, Florida where he attended schools in the Duval County System until graduating from Florida Community College of Jacksonville, where he received his High School Diploma.

Sammie was baptized at an early age under the leadership of Dr. William Lavant, Pastor of Bethel Missionary Baptist Church Sweetwater. He later rededicated his life to Christ in 1998 and became a member of Zarephath Tabernacle, under the leadership of Apostle James Brant. He was employed with Tiresoles of Jacksonville until his illness caused him to resign in April of 2017.

Sammie passed away on February 20, 2018. He was preceded in death by his father, Sammie Washington, Jr.
